The official reason is that they did not remove them for their names. And, they can’t remove the kids because the parents are neo-nazis.

There has been a long line of USSC cases protecting the privacy and self determination of families. The Due Process Clause of the 14th Amendment protects personal decisions relating to marriage, procreation, contraception, family relationships, child rearing, and education. Also, most state constitutions have a right to privacy clause and all have a due process clause. And, all state codes have statutes protecting the right to privacy of families. Then there is the First Amendment protection of political speech and association.

Blake on January 21, 2009 at 5:49 PM
